Digital Resource ReviewsComptes rendus sur les ressources numériques

Bragg, Melvyn, host; Simon Tillotson, producer. In Our Time[Notice]

  • Michael Ullyot

…plus d’informations

  • Michael Ullyot
    University of Calgary